OLD TOWN — An autopsy is scheduled on a 24-year-old Maine man whose body was found in the Penobscot River nearly a week after he went missing.

Police say the body of Jeremy Dimmock, of Old Town, was discovered Sunday morning near a dam in the river.

He was last seen last Monday when he left his apartment for a smoke but never came back.

WLBZ-TV says an autopsy is expected Monday to help determine the cause of death.
